1: The NHS: A National Treasure

The National Health Service (NHS) is the jewel in the crown of the UK's healthcare system. Founded in 1948, the NHS is one of the world's largest publicly funded healthcare systems, providing free healthcare services to everyone in the UK. Working within the NHS means being part of an institution that's deeply ingrained in British society, with an unwavering commitment to delivering quality healthcare to all.

7: Public Appreciation

Healthcare workers in the UK are highly respected and appreciated by the public. Events like the "Clap for Carers," which took place during the COVID-19 pandemic, showcased the nation's gratitude for the tireless efforts of healthcare professionals. This support and recognition serve as a source of motivation for those working in healthcare.
